=== keep-starknet-strange/garaga-5c5859e6d === >>> git clone --depth 1 --no-tags https://github.com/keep-starknet-strange/garaga . [err] Cloning into '.'... >>> maat-check-versions [out] Name Version Source Installed [out] nodejs 23.11.0 ASDF_NODEJS_VERSION true [out] scarb 2.11.4 ASDF_SCARB_VERSION true [out] starknet-foundry nightly-2025-07-15 ASDF_STARKNET-FOUNDRY_VERSION true >>> maat-patch [err] Installed 1 package in 2ms [out] diff --git a/Scarb.toml b/Scarb.toml [out] index ef4d778..6d519b8 100644 [out] --- a/Scarb.toml [out] +++ b/Scarb.toml [out] @@ -9,3 +9,14 @@ starknet = "2.11.4" [out] [out] [workspace.scripts] [out] test = "snforge test -p garaga --include-ignored" [out] + [out] +[patch.scarbs-xyz] [out] +assert_macros = "2.11.4" # NOTE: added by maat-patch, was: None [out] +starknet = "2.11.4" # NOTE: added by maat-patch, was: None [out] +cairo_test = "2.11.4" # NOTE: added by maat-patch, was: None [out] +snforge_std = {version = "0.46.0+nightly-2025-07-15", registry = "https://scarbs.dev/"} # NOTE: added by maat-patch, was: None [out] +snforge_scarb_plugin = {version = "0.46.0+nightly-2025-07-15", registry = "https://scarbs.dev/"} # NOTE: added by maat-patch, was: None [out] + [out] +[patch."https://github.com/foundry-rs/starknet-foundry.git"] [out] +snforge_std = {version = "0.46.0+nightly-2025-07-15", registry = "https://scarbs.dev/"} # NOTE: added by maat-patch, was: None [out] +snforge_scarb_plugin = {version = "0.46.0+nightly-2025-07-15", registry = "https://scarbs.dev/"} # NOTE: added by maat-patch, was: None [out] diff --git a/src/Scarb.toml b/src/Scarb.toml [out] index db1d92c..da01d4c 100644 [out] --- a/src/Scarb.toml [out] +++ b/src/Scarb.toml [out] @@ -9,6 +9,7 @@ readme = "../README.md" [out] repository = "https://github.com/keep-starknet-strange/garaga" [out] [out] # See more keys and their definitions at https://docs.swmansion.com/scarb/docs/reference/manifest.html [out] +cairo-version = "2.11.4" # NOTE: added by maat-patch, was: None [out] [out] [cairo] [out] sierra-replace-ids = false [out] @@ -25,3 +26,6 @@ assert_macros = "2.11.4" [out] [out] [scripts] [out] test = "snforge test -p garaga --include-ignored" [out] + [out] +[tool.scarb] [out] +allow-prebuilt-plugins = ["snforge_std"] # NOTE: maat-patch added 'snforge_std' >>> scarb fetch [out] Downloading snforge_std v0.44.0 [out] Downloading snforge_scarb_plugin v0.44.0 >>> scarb tree -q --workspace [out] error: no such command: `tree` [out] [out] Stack backtrace: [out] 0: anyhow::kind::Adhoc::new [out] 1: anyhow::__private::format_err.100642 [out] 2: scarb::commands::run [out] 3: scarb::main [out] 4: std::sys::backtrace::__rust_begin_short_backtrace [out] 5: main [out] 6: __libc_start_call_main [out] 7: __libc_start_main_impl [out] 8: _start Process finished with exit code 1 >>> scarb build --workspace --test [out] Compiling test(garaga_unittest) garaga v0.18.1 (/mnt/maat-workbench/src/Scarb.toml) [out] Finished `dev` profile target(s) in 32 seconds >>> scarb lint --workspace --deny-warnings [err] error: unexpected argument '--deny-warnings' found [err] [err] tip: a similar argument exists: '--no-warnings' [err] [err] Usage: scarb lint --workspace --no-warnings [err] [err] For more information, try '--help'. Process finished with exit code 2 >>> SNFORGE_FUZZER_SEED=1 SNFORGE_IGNORE_FORK_TESTS=1 scarb test --workspace [out] Running test garaga (snforge test -p garaga --include-ignored) [out] [ERROR] On Scarb versions < 2.12.0, the `snforge_std` package must be replaced with `snforge_std_compatibility`. Please update it in Scarb.toml Process finished with exit code 2 >>> maat-test-ls [err] 0.004180464s WARN cairo_language_server::config: client does not support `workspace/configuration` requests, config will not be reloaded [out] Opening file:///mnt/maat-workbench/src/contracts/autogenerated/groth16_example_bls12_381/src/lib.cairo [out] Opening file:///mnt/maat-workbench/src/contracts/autogenerated/groth16_example_bn254/src/lib.cairo [out] Opening file:///mnt/maat-workbench/src/contracts/autogenerated/noir_ultra_keccak_honk_example/src/lib.cairo [out] Opening file:///mnt/maat-workbench/src/contracts/autogenerated/noir_ultra_keccak_zk_honk_example/src/lib.cairo [out] Opening file:///mnt/maat-workbench/src/contracts/autogenerated/noir_ultra_starknet_honk_example/src/lib.cairo [out] Opening file:///mnt/maat-workbench/src/contracts/autogenerated/noir_ultra_starknet_zk_honk_example/src/lib.cairo [out] Opening file:///mnt/maat-workbench/src/contracts/autogenerated/risc0_verifier_bn254/src/lib.cairo [out] Opening file:///mnt/maat-workbench/src/contracts/autogenerated/sp1_verifier_bn254/src/lib.cairo [out] Opening file:///mnt/maat-workbench/src/contracts/drand_quicknet/src/lib.cairo [out] Opening file:///mnt/maat-workbench/src/contracts/mutator_set/src/lib.cairo [out] Opening file:///mnt/maat-workbench/src/contracts/risc0_sample_app/fibonacci_sequencer/src/lib.cairo [out] Opening file:///mnt/maat-workbench/src/contracts/universal_ecip/src/lib.cairo [out] Opening file:///mnt/maat-workbench/src/src/lib.cairo [out] [out] ============================== [err] Error: analysis timed out [err] at Timeout._onTimeout (/root/.local/bin/maat-test-ls:10244:44) [err] at listOnTimeout (node:internal/timers:608:17) [err] at process.processTimers (node:internal/timers:543:7) [out] [out] ============================== [out] CairoLS process exited with code: SIGTERM Process finished with exit code 1